Description
This soccer ball is part of the sports ball collection, designed as a fully modular system built from 12 identical panels.
Each panel features an integrated pocket-and-tab connection, allowing the ball to snap together into a smooth, seamless sphere.
The assembly process is simple, satisfying, and repeatable, while the interchangeable panels allow for multiple color patterns and surface variations using the same core geometry.

Assembly Instructions

- Hold two panels together with their flat edges facing each other. Add one panel on each side to form a 4-panel shell.
- Repeat to create a second 4-panel shell.
- Bring both shells together and align them.
- Snap in the remaining four panels one at a time to close the sphere.
- (Optional) Install the keychain panel as the final piece.
- Avoid fully locking pieces too early. Once assembled, press all panels firmly into place to secure the ball.
Printing Notes
- Profiles tested on Bambu Cool Plate (SuperTack) with Bambu Matte filament
- Matte filaments give the best surface finish and reduce layer visibility
- AMS profiles: each plate prints a complete ball depending on the selected pattern
- Non-AMS users: print all 12 identical panels to assemble one full ball
- Pattern-specific notes:
- Pattern 1 – Bands: Can be printed without AMS using pause-at-layer
- Pattern 2 – Classic: Print panels and inserts separately
- Pattern 3 – Textured: Fastest print; works well with dual-color or gradient filament
- Pattern 4 – Circles: Print panels and apply color using the included stencil
